Web26 jan. 2024 · Florida’s Litter Law creates a civil private right of action for the Florida property owner. If a person suffers damages arising out illegal dumping that is punishable as a felony, a court in a civil action for the damages, shall order the person to pay the injured property owner threefold the actual damages or $200, whichever amount is greater.
